Prepaid Phone Plans in Pakistan

Travelling to Pakistan requires you to be aware of the available prepaid phone plans in the country, especially if you intend to use your mobile phones there. Currently, there are five GSM prepaid phone operators in Pakistan, namely: Mobilink-PMCL, Pakistan Telecommunciation Mobile Ltd (Ufone), CMPak Limited (ZONG), Telenor Pakistan (Pvt) Ltd. and Warid Telecom (PVT) Ltd. The mobile prefix for Pakistan is +92. Their currency, 1 Pakistan Rupee (PKR) = 0.0133 Euro. The electricity available is 220 Volts with an electrical frequency of 50 Hertz. Time Zone is GMT +6.00.

The first prepaid phone operator available in Pakistan is the Mobilink-PMCL or Mobilink GSM. Mobilink is a subsidiary of the Orascom Telecom Holding (an Egypt based multi-national company) that was established in 1994. They offer both post paid plans under the brand name “Indigo” and prepaid phone plans under the name “Jazz.” They also offer DSL broadband under Link.Net and a wireless broadband service through WiMax. As of December 2010, Mobilink GSM has an approximately 31.5 million subscribers and has a market share of 31%.

The prepaid phone plan for Mobilink GSM is called “Jazz.” The activation fee for this prepaid phone card is available upon request. Jazz is valid for only 10 days. The net frequency available for Mobilink GSM is GSM 900/1800. The logo for this prepaid phone card is Mobilink while its net code is 410 01. There are three voice tariffs under Jazz: Jazz One, Jazz Budget and Jazz Easy that offers calls from Monday to Sunday. Jazz One offers: set-up free fee for all calls for PKR 0.40, calls to Mobilink for PKR 1.00 and other calls for 1.60. Jazz Budget offers: all calls for PKR 1.36. While Jazz Easy offers: calls to 3 friends and family for PKR 0.99, calls to Mobilink for PKR 2.10 and other calls for PKR 2.50.

Second on the list of prepaid phone operators in Pakistan is the Pakistan Telecommunciation Mobile Ltd  or most commonly known as Ufone GSM. The telecommunications company started its operations in 2001 under Pakistan Telecommunications Company Limited (PTCL) and became a part of the Emirates Telecommunications Corporation Group (Etisalat) in 2006. Ufone’s advantage among its competitors is that they offer the lowest call rates, clear sound and best network and tariffs with no hidden charges.  They have network coverage in 10,000 locations across Pakistan, currently offering international roaming services in 288 live operators in 160 countries. In 2010, Ufone gathered 20.23 million subscribers already.

The prepaid phone card name for Ufone is called “Prepay.” The activation fee and validity for this prepaid phone card are available upon request. The net frequency for Ufone is GSM 900. The logo for this prepaid phone card is UFONE and its net code is 410 03. There are four available voice tariffs under Ufone, namely: Public Demand Tariff, Paanch Ka Pandrah, Uwon Tariff and Ufone 3 Minute Package Tariff that offers calls from Monday to Sunday. Public Demand Tariff offers: all calls for PKR 1.98. Paanch Ka Pandrah offers: calls to Ufone for PKR 2.25 and other calls for PKR 2.50. Uwon Tariff offers: calls to Ufone for PKR 1.00 and other calls for PKR 1.60. While Ufone 3 Minute Package Tariff offers: calls to Ufone for PKR 2.00 per three minutes and other calls for 3.20 per three minutes.

Third prepaid phone operator in Pakistan is the CMPak Limited or also known as ZONG. ZONG is the first international brand of China Mobile that was launched in Pakistan in 2008. The company is often called as China Mobile (Pakistan) or CMPak. They offer both mobile and data services to their consumers. And in October of 2011, ZONG signed a contract with the English football club Manchester United F.C. which let the company launch a dedicated “value added services and products” line that allows Manchester fans to get updates, scores from the game, interviews, news and even behind the scenes on their mobile phones. As of late 2011, ZONG has an approximately 13.2 million subscribers.

The prepaid phone card name for ZONG is called “Prepaid.” The activation fee and validity for this prepaid phone card is available upon request. The net frequency available for ZONG is GSM 900. The logo for this prepaid phone card are Zong and Paktel while its net code is 410 04. There are two voice tariffs under Prepaid, the Zong 65 (30/30) and Aik second (1/1) that offers calls from Monday to Sunday. Zong 65 offers all calls for PKR 1.30 while Aik second offers all calls for PKR 2.40. Fourth available prepaid phone operator in Pakistan is the Telenor Pakistan (Pvt) Ltd. The company started its operations in 2004 and is a subsidiary of the Telenor Group, an international provider of quality voice, data, content and communications services. In 2004, Telenor Pakistan acquired the license to operate GSM services. They are servicing  a total of 3,000 cities, towns and highways all over Pakistan, making them the second largest mobile communications provider in Pakistan. They also offer GPRS and EDGE service across its network in Pakistan. As of 2011, Telenor has reached 28.11 million subscribers with a market share of 24%.

The prepaid phone card name for Telenor is called “Prepaid.” The activation fee and validity of this prepaid phone card is available upon request. The net frequency for Telenor is GSM 900/1800. The logo for this prepaid phone card is Telenor PK and its net code is 410 06. There are four voice tariffs under Prepaid: Talkshawk A1, Talkshawk Har Second, Talkshawk 30 Second and Talkshawk Har Minute that offers calls from Monday to Sunday. Talkshawk A1 offers: set-up fee for all calls for PKR 0.46, calls to Telenor for PKR 1.15 and other calls for PKR 1.61. Talkshawk Har Second offers: calls to friends and family for PKR 1.80, calls to Telenor for PKR 2.40 and other calls for PKR 3.00. Talkshawk 30 Second offers: calls to friends and family for PKR 0.90, calls to Telenor for PKR 1.50 and other calls for PKR 1.50. And Talkshawk Har Minute offers: calls to friends and family for PKR 1.00, calls to Telenor for PKR 2.00 and other calls for PKR 2.00.

*The charges are inclusive of Interconnect and long distance charges. All outgoing calls/airtime usage is subject to 15% CED only. To check your Prepaid phone card balance, dial *444# and press send.

The fifth available prepaid phone operator in Pakistan is the Warid Telecom (PVT) Ltd or Warid Telecom. This company is an Abu Dhabi-based mobile communications firm that started its operations in 2004. In June 2007, Singapore Telecommunications Limited (SingTel) and Warid Telecom announced their partnership to increase Warid Telecom’s market position. The company offers both post paid (Zahi) plans and prepaid phone (Zem) plans. Users enjoy various value added services such as SMS, MMS, GPRS, 64K SIM, Dual SIM products and other features.

The prepaid phone card name for Warid Telecom is called “Zem.” The activation fee and validity of the card is available upon request. the net frequency of Warid Telecom is GSM 900/1800. The logo for this prepaid phone card is Warid while it net code is 410 07. Zem offers calls from Monday to Sunday:

  • Friends  and family (on-net): Zem 1 second (1/1) for PKR 1.20, Zem lowest call rate (30/30) for PKR 0.90 and Zem 60 seconds (60/60) for PKR 0.75
  • Friends  and family (off-net): Zem lowest call rate (30/30) for PKR 1.50
  • Calls to Warid: Zem 1 second (1/1) for PKR 1.80, Zem lowest call rate (30/30) for PKR 1.50 and Zem 60 seconds (60/60) for PKR 1.25
  • Calls to land line: Zem 1 second (1/1) for PKR 2.40 , Zem lowest call rate (30/30) for PKR 1.70 and Zem 60 seconds (60/60) for PKR 1.75
  • Calls to mobiles: Zem 1 second (1/1) for PKR 3.00 , Zem lowest call rate (30/30) for PKR 1.70 and Zem 60 seconds (60/60) for PKR 2.25
